    Broker Overview and Trading Conditions

    Established Regulatory Authority Headquarters Location Minimum Deposit Leverage Ratio Average Spread
    5-10 years No Regulation Hong Kong $1000 Up to 1:1000 0.1 - 0.2 pips

      DGFX Trade, operated by DGFX Limited, is registered in Hong Kong but lacks any valid regulatory oversight. This absence of regulation raises significant concerns regarding investor protection and transparency. The minimum deposit requirement is set at $1000, which is relatively high compared to many competitors in the market. The leverage offered is substantial, reaching up to 1:1000, allowing traders to amplify their positions significantly. However, high leverage also increases the risk of substantial losses.

      In terms of spreads, DGFX Trade claims to offer competitive rates, with averages ranging from 0.1 to 0.2 pips. These spreads are generally favorable compared to industry standards, making it potentially attractive for traders looking to minimize trading costs. However, the lack of regulatory oversight and the high minimum deposit could deter many potential clients.

      

    Trading Platform and Product Analysis

      DGFX Trade primarily operates on the M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5) platforms, both of which are renowned for their advanced trading capabilities and user-friendly interfaces.

      

    Trading Instruments Overview

    Currency Pair Category Number Offered Minimum Spread Trading Hours Commission Structure
    Major Currency Pairs 20 0.1 pips 24/5 Variable
    Minor Currency Pairs 15 0.2 pips 24/5 Variable
    Exotic Currency Pairs 10 0.5 pips 24/5 Variable

      The trading platform supports a diverse range of currency pairs, including major, minor, and exotic pairs. Major pairs, such as EUR/USD and GBP/USD, are offered with minimum spreads of 0.1 pips, which is highly competitive. The trading hours are 24/5, allowing traders to capitalize on market movements at any time during the week.

      Execution speed on the DGFX platform is reported to be fast, with minimal slippage during high volatility periods. However, some users have raised concerns about withdrawal difficulties, which could indicate potential issues with the brokers liquidity or operational integrity.

      

    Advantages, Disadvantages, and Safety Assessment

      

    Advantages:

    • Competitive Spreads: DGFX offers competitive spreads, particularly on major currency pairs, which can enhance overall trading profitability.
    • High Leverage: The broker provides high leverage options, allowing traders to control larger positions with a smaller capital investment.
    • User-Friendly Platforms: The availability of MT4 and MT5 platforms caters to both novice and experienced traders, offering advanced tools and features.
    •   

      Disadvantages:

      • Lack of Regulation: DGFX operates without any valid regulatory oversight, posing significant risks to traders regarding fund security and operational transparency.
      • High Minimum Deposit: The requirement of a minimum deposit of $1000 may be a barrier for many potential traders, particularly beginners.
      • Withdrawal Issues: Reports of difficulties in withdrawing funds raise concerns about the brokers reliability and operational practices.
      •   In terms of safety, DGFX does not provide sufficient information regarding its fund protection measures or client assurance policies. The absence of regulation further complicates the assessment of the broker's safety practices. Clients should exercise caution and conduct thorough research before engaging with unregulated brokers.
